Eight-Year-Old Dallas Girl Raising Money to Support AFTD with Weekend Workouts

Caroline AFTD

For an eight-year-old in Dallas, a summer fitness bootcamp of her own creation has become a way to raise money to support AFTD’s mission and raise money for crucial FTD research.

Caroline Cary, who founded C-Dog’s Front Yard Bootcamp after team sports were canceled due to COVID-19, hopes the Saturday morning workouts will help to keep both herself and other kids in the neighborhood active. She plans to continue the weekend tradition for the foreseeable future, or at least while Saturday-morning team sports are on hold, her mom, Julianne Cary, told a local NBC affiliate.

Caroline, whose grandmother has FTD, has decided to donate a portion of the proceeds raised from selling t-shirts for the boot camp to support AFTD’s mission. She hopes the contribution will help to advance research into finding a cure for the disease.

“I want to do this, so I can help doctors find a cure,” Caroline told NBC.
